A Brief History of Coodanup
Coodanup lies on Binjareb Noongar country on the northern shore of the Peel Harvey Estuary, where the Serpentine River meets the inlet. The Bindjareb people have gathered along these shallow estuary waters for thousands of years, drawing on rich fish and bird life.
The name origin is recorded as unclear, though in 1836 Lieutenant Henry Bunbury noted Colanup as a local Noongar name for the mouth of the Serpentine River. Coodanup is also said to mean a place of cooing swans.
European settlement spread slowly around the estuary, and the area was subdivided as the Coodanup Park Estate in 1956. The suburb was formally gazetted in 1970 as Mandurah grew from a quiet fishing town into a coastal regional centre.
Today Coodanup is a residential City of Mandurah suburb of around 4,400 people, defined by its long foreshore reserve. Recent City upgrades added a new playground, picnic shelters, paths and shorebird artwork celebrating its strong connection to estuary nature.
